Northwest Miami-Dade, FL (December 17, 2024) – A serious accident in Northwest Miami-Dade on Monday evening left several people injured and at least two individuals hospitalized. The incident occurred at approximately 8:05 p.m. at the intersection of NW 71st St and NW 21st Ave.
According to Miami-Dade Fire Rescue, a silver SUV collided with the back of a Miami-Dade County bus, resulting in significant damage to the SUV. Emergency responders were quick to the scene, providing care to the injured victims. At least two people were transported to Jackson Ryder Trauma Center for further treatment. At this time, it remains unclear whether the injured individuals were in the SUV or the bus.
Witnesses reported that the SUV was traveling at a high rate of speed prior to the crash. One witness also noted hearing a helicopter hovering above the neighborhood following the collision, likely part of the emergency response efforts.
Law enforcement officers from both Miami-Dade Police and the City of Miami Police Departments were on the scene to investigate the accident. Authorities focused much of their attention on the damaged SUV, but the cause of the crash is still under investigation.

Rear-End Collisions in Florida
Rear-end collisions are among the most common types of accidents in Florida, often leading to severe injuries and significant vehicle damage. These crashes frequently occur due to speeding, distracted driving, or failure to maintain proper stopping distances.
Florida’s roads, especially in urban areas like Miami-Dade County, experience a high volume of traffic, increasing the likelihood of accidents. Data from the Florida Department of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les (FLHSMV) shows that rear-end crashes are a major contributor to injuries and property damage each year. Such collisions can have devastating consequences, particularly when larger vehicles, such as buses, are involved.
For victims of rear-end collisions, injuries can range from minor whiplash to more serious trauma requiring prolonged medical care. Medical costs, lost wages, and emotional stress often follow these incidents, impacting both victims and their families.
